Ingredients (With Exact Measurements)
Here’s everything you need to make 2 sandwiches (2 servings):
Main Ingredients
-
Bread slices – 4 slices
(about 120 g | 4 oz) -
Mozzarella cheese (shredded) – 1 cup
(about 100 g | 3.5 oz) -
Cheddar cheese (optional, for extra flavor) – ½ cup
(50 g | 1.8 oz) -
Pepperoni slices – 12–16 pieces
(about 50 g | 1.7 oz) -
Marinara or pizza sauce – 4 tablespoons
(60 ml | 2 oz) -
Butter (softened) – 2 tablespoons
(28 g | 1 oz)

Step-by-Step Preparation (Detailed)
⏱ Total Time: 15–20 minutes
🔥 Cooking Temperature: Medium heat
1. Prepare the Bread
Spread softened butter evenly on one side of each bread slice.
Pro Tip:
Butter all the way to the edges—this ensures even crispiness and that signature golden crust.
2. Heat the Pan
Place your skillet over medium heat and let it warm up for 1–2 minutes.
You want it hot—but not smoking.
3. Assemble the Base Layer
Place one slice of bread (butter side down) onto the pan.
Add:
-
A layer of mozzarella cheese
-
A spoonful of marinara sauce (spread gently)
4. Add Pizza Toppings
Layer your toppings:
-
Pepperoni
-
Vegetables
-
Sprinkle Italian seasoning
Then add another layer of cheese on top.
Why this matters:
The cheese acts like “glue,” holding everything together when melted.
5. Close the Sandwich
Top with another slice of bread (butter side up).
Press gently with a spatula.
6. Cook Until Golden
Cook for 3–4 minutes per side.
Flip carefully once the bottom is:
-
Golden brown
-
Crispy
7. Melt to Perfection
After flipping, cook another 3–4 minutes.
Lower heat slightly if needed to ensure:
-
Cheese melts fully
-
Bread doesn’t burn
8. Rest & Slice
Remove from pan and let it rest for 1 minute.
Slice diagonally for that irresistible cheesy pull moment.
Expert Cooking Tips & Mistakes to Avoid 👨🍳
✅ Tips for Perfection
-
Use medium heat to avoid burnt bread and unmelted cheese
-
Cover the pan briefly to trap heat and melt cheese faster
-
Use freshly grated cheese for better melt
❌ Common Mistakes
-
Too much sauce → Makes sandwich soggy
Fix: Use just a thin layer -
High heat cooking → Burns bread quickly
Fix: Keep heat moderate -
Overstuffing → Difficult to flip
Fix: Keep layers balanced

Storage & Reheating Instructions 🧊
Refrigerator
-
Store in airtight container
-
Lasts 2–3 days
Freezer
-
Wrap individually in foil
-
Store up to 1 month
Reheating
Best Method (Skillet):
-
Heat on low-medium
-
Cook 2–3 minutes each side
Alternative:
-
Air fryer: 3–5 minutes at 180°C
-
Avoid microwave (makes it soggy)

FAQs ❓
1. Can I make this without pepperoni?
Absolutely! Use veggies or keep it simple with cheese.
2. What’s the best cheese for this recipe?
Mozzarella is ideal, but cheddar adds a rich flavor.
3. Can I use sandwich maker instead of a pan?
Yes! It works great and gives even crispiness.
4. How do I prevent soggy sandwiches?
Use minimal sauce and cook on medium heat.
5. Can I prepare it ahead of time?
Yes—assemble and refrigerate, then cook when ready.
6. Is this recipe suitable for kids?
100%—it’s one of the most kid-loved recipes!
7. Can I make it gluten-free?
Yes, just use gluten-free bread.
